Picea Glauca Branch/leaf Oil
A cosmetic ingredient used as fragrance in skincare, haircare, and personal-care products sold in the European Union.
What is it?
Picea Glauca Branch/Leaf Oil is the volatile oil obtained from the branches and leaves of Picea glauca, Pinaceae
What does it do?
Picea Glauca Branch/leaf Oil is listed in the EU cosmetic ingredient inventory with the following declared functions:
-
Fragrance
provides scent or masks the natural odour of other ingredients
EU regulatory status
Picea Glauca Branch/leaf Oil is allowed for use in cosmetic products in the European Union under Regulation 1223/2009. It is not subject to a specific Annex restriction at the time of writing.

What is the CAS number of Picea Glauca Branch/leaf Oil?
The CAS (Chemical Abstracts Service) number for Picea Glauca Branch/leaf Oil is 91722-18-8.
